Colombia. Two conference rooms and a complete commercial exhibition, which will allow to know the novelties and trends for the production of TV, video and radio, are part of the agenda that TecnoTelevisión&Radio carries out for four days in Bogotá.
On the academic side, Speakers from Germany, Argentina, Costa Rica, Cuba, Panama, Venezuela and Colombia, will meet within the framework of TecnoTelevisión&Radio 2017 to train professionals in the radio industry on the latest trends and technologies for the sector. It is a group of 10 professionals with extensive experience in the operation of radio in the region.
Attendees will know first-hand the novelties of radio that will define its future as a business and as a generator of changes in the behavior of its consumers.
For its part, the television and video production room responds to the key moment that involves decisions on the technology model to adopt that have an important influence on the investment made today and on the way of working that is implemented for the future. 4K, 8K, HDR, IP and new video consumption platforms are some of the topics that industry professionals discuss every day.
Adriana Ramírez, Project Manager of TecnoTelevisión&Radio, stressed that "In addition to exhibiting the most avant-garde technology in the world industry for the broadcast category, the fair will reward students who have applied in the TecnoTelevisión 2017 University Contest, which promotes the research and development of young university filmmakers, and producers, who will capture their narrative and technical knowledge, acquired during their training process in an audiovisual piece".
As part of the agenda of the fair, the TecnoTelevisión University Contest will be awarded, which will be announced on November 15 within the framework of the first day of the Expo.
